Job Details

The mission of Enterprise Information Technology (EIT) is to develop an enterprise-level, consolidated information technology infrastructure that provides exceptional IT capabilities to the Frederick National Labs for Cancer Research (NCI-Frederick/FNLCR) in support of basic, translational, and clinical cancer and AIDS research. The IT Operations Group (ITOG) is a part of Enterprise Information Technology (EIT) within Leidos Biomedical Research, Inc. ITOG is responsible for computational servers, storage servers, virtual machine infrastructure, and the FNLCR network. ITOG focuses on implementing enterprise IT best practices in the areas of computational services, storage, backup, and archiving; batch and application support; server consolidation and virtualization; network infrastructure; unification of voice, teleconferencing, and video communication technologies; and improved infrastructure for collocation of dedicated servers.

KEY ROLES/RESPONSIBILITIES

The Information Technology Operations Group, part of Enterprise Information Technology, is responsible for information technology infrastructure, including high performance computing, enterprise storage and advanced telecommunications at the Frederick National Laboratory for Cancer Research. This position will provide technical support and solutions to the Frederick National Laboratory for Cancer Research centered on Linux based technologies in a VMware environment. The following tasks will need to be performed:
  • Provide Linux system management and administration functions, including requirements analysis, systems configuration and performance monitoring
  • Responsible for ensuring the availability, reliability, and security of Linux operating systems in a VMware environment as well as physical environment
  • Install and maintain hardware, software, and applications
  • Work with users to evaluate, troubleshoot and remedy needs and problems
  • Implement proof of concept models for new technologies prior to release into the production environment
  • Monitor system performance and adjust as required
  • Manage system monitoring servers and application (SolarWinds) and install/configure monitoring agents as necessary
  • Participate in the integration of hardware and software, including vendors for support
  • Adhere to configuration management principles across development, stage, and production environments
  • Migrate and upgrade Linux systems nearing end of support

BASIC QUALIFICATIONS
  • Possession of a bachelor's degree from an accredited college or university according to the Council for Higher Education Accreditation. (Additional qualifying experience may be substituted for the required education). Foreign degrees must be evaluated for US equivalency
  • In addition to the education requirements, a minimum of five (5) years of experience installing and maintaining CentOS and/or Ubuntu Linux
  • Experience in monitoring system performance and availability
  • Experience administering Apache web and Tomcat servers
  • Experience in installing and maintaining hardware, software, and applications
  • Experienced in shell, perl, or python scripting
  • Excellent problem management and troubleshooting skills and abilities to diagnose and resolve system related problems
  • Understanding of IT systems best practices such as ITIL and the implementation of these practices, including the documentation and testing of systems
  • Excellent communication and customer service skills
  • Must be able to obtain and maintain a security clearance

P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S
  • Experience with SolarWinds strongly considered
  • Experience with configuration management systems such as Ansible, puppet or Foreman
  • Medium level understanding of TCP/IP based networking
  • MySQL, mariadb, MS SQL, or Oracle experience is a plus
  • Medium level understanding of system and application security
  • Moderate skills with Microsoft Office products

EXPECTED COMPETENCIES
  • Build new VMs using vSphere client
  • Deploy new VMs from templates using vSphere
  • Install and configure web services such as apache, Django, or tomcat
  • Monitor system performance and adjust hardware and/or software to mitigate problems
  • Create, review, and update Standard Operating Procedures (SOP) and Service Level Agreements (SLA)
  • Update patches of Linux operating systems
  • Migrate and upgrade Linux systems nearing end of life
